Why a new DQLPU type A?

• To improve protection of 1232 dipole magnets thanks to:

Integration of the enhanced quench heater supervision Compatibility with new fully redundant linear power supplies

• Remote commands,…

Why during LS1?

What are the risks and/or the impact if not done during LS1?

• More physical interventions will be necessary due to more SEUs on uFip circuits (higher energy).

• Risk of not detecting fault in quench heaters.

To take advantage of this long shutdown • To improve the reliability of this equipment. E.g. fully redundant power

supplies. • To have more diagnostic tools such as the state of the quench heaters or to

localise a interruption of the quench loop current . • To save some physical interventions by some remote commands. Remark: Old DQLPU_A is highly dependable. Might be difficult to reproduce this dependability, given the increased complexity of the new system.

Safety measures

• Personal safety:

Bd.281: standard procedure like any other laboratory space. No particular risk to test the DQLPUs, except for the Hipot test at

2.5KV, which will require H1T/H2T habilitation.Safety inspection required with EE (Mathieu) for the machine tools and

mechanics space.

• Tunnel equipment:

As usual, but access only required for uninstallation and reinstallation. All the DQLPUs must be cleared by RP before taking them out and NO

destructive operation foreseen on the reused equipment. That means no soldering work on them.
